About Curtis Industries
Curtis cab is a tractor, golf cart, and lawn mower enclosure company and tractor accessory company. The company was around 200 people when I worked there. During my time there, I was able to release 2 products to sales, advance an R&D project, and encourage the team to implement 3D printing into the design process.
